The Role
Do you have strong Stakeholder Management? An outstanding track record for hiring Top Talent? Keen to build your Career with the largest UK Health and Wellness Retailer?
As a Resourcing Business Partner, you will be responsible for managing end-to-end recruitment and talent acquisition across some of our Head Office functions. You will work closely with hiring managers and HR colleagues to attract, select, and onboard top talent that aligns with our business objectives and values. This is a key role in driving our resourcing strategy and ensuring we have the right people in place to deliver exceptional customer service and achieve our business goals.
Responsibilities:
* Develop and implement resourcing strategies and plans for your functions in alignment with the overall HR and business strategies.
* Collaborate with hiring managers to understand their resourcing needs and provide expert advice on recruitment best practices, market insights, and talent pipelines.
* Lead end-to-end recruitment processes, including sourcing, screening, interviewing, assessing, and selecting candidates to fill vacancies in a timely and efficient manner.
* Build and maintain relationships with external recruitment agencies, job boards, and other talent sources to ensure a strong pipeline of qualified candidates.
* Conduct thorough candidate assessments, including competency-based interviews, and psychometric assessments to ensure the selection of high-quality candidates.
* Manage the offer and negotiation process, and ensure smooth onboarding of new hires, including supporting the completion of all pre-employment checks and documentation.
* Provide guidance and support to hiring managers on recruitment policies, procedures, and best practices, and conduct training sessions as needed.
* Collaborate with HR colleagues to ensure compliance with relevant employment laws and regulations and maintain accurate records of recruitment activities.
* Monitor and analyse recruitment metrics and data to continuously improve recruitment processes and outcomes.
* Stay updated on industry trends, talent market, and recruitment best practices, and share insights and recommendations with the HR team and hiring managers.
